Activist investing is when an investor buys equity in a company to change how it operates and influence it to pursue ESG initiatives. We do a deep, independent analysis of dozens of investment firms, sorting through the details to find and evaluate the information investors want when choosing an investing account.Security: Brokerage firms must choose a self-regulatory organization, or SRO, to monitor activities. The largest SRO is the Financial Industry Regulatory Authority, or FINRA.
